TARIFF POLICY

BONAR LAW PLEDGE STANDS*

“NO FUNDAMENTAL CHANGE.*

Australian and N.Z. Cable Association LONDON, October 23. Sir Montague Barlow, Minister foi Labour, speaking at Coventry, said that the pledge given by Mr Bonai Law at the election* that no fundamental change iu the fiscal policy would be made, would be honoured.

The development of Imperial preference now being successfully worked out, Ifcwever, was entirely within that pledge.
